    Skoal long cut straight was my fav as well, along with Marlboro Lights! Man I can taste it right now, even though its been over four years since any of it has touched my mouth. I didnt just stop smoking and chewing, I QUIT NICOTINE COLD TURKEY FOR GOOD!!!!! The HARDEST thing I have ever done!!! I was a ten year smoker/chewer. Nearly lost my wife and family in the mean time, but driving buy the gas station now and not even having to worry about stopping is sooo worth it!!! If anyone is interested in quitting, I would suggest to treat it not as a cigarette or a can of tobacco, but as a drug, NICOTINE!!! I used to say "I love it" and I did, or at least thought I did. That was the addicton to nicotine talking. Once you learn how to live without it, you will not be able to even think about starting back, its out of the question.
